Qatar Airways selects TPConnects to support its journey to modern retailing

Qatar Airways’ NDC booking portal will boost revenue through relevant offers, including ancillary services

Cloud-based travel technology provider TPConnects has revealed that national carrier Qatar Airways has chosen TPConnects to modernise its retailing capabilities. 

As part of the agreement, Qatar Airways provides trade partners with access to a portal powered by Astra, TPConnects’ airline retailing platform, which leverages IATA’s NDC standards. 

Astra "enriches" the customer experience, from shopping through to servicing, while providing additional revenue generating opportunities from additional flight and ancillary related offers.

The platform’s modular design enables airlines greater choice and flexibility when building their NDC and modern retailing programs.

Through its Trade Portal, Qatar Airways provides trade partners access to its NDC offers. 

This web-based tool allows travel sellers to shop, sell, upsell, and service flights. 

The Portal facilitates the ability to add extras and bundles through an intuitive interface that features rich media such as images and videos of aircraft types, its cabins and interactive seat maps. 

The enhanced booking management functionality also facilitates smoother handling at times of disruption.

“Travel seller adoption of airlines’ NDC channels is a critical component of a modern retailing strategy. Trade partner support demands agent-centric sales and servicing with differentiated content,” said Kristiaan van Dijken, VP product of TPConnects Technologies. 

At TPConnects, we are committed to delivering intuitive agent experiences to leverage the NDC opportunity for our valued airline partners, such as our latest customer, Qatar Airways.”

Oryx Portal, powered by TPConnects, was rolled out from May this year, onwards, across various Qatar Airways markets.
